The Ducklings Get their Name

At My Little Sister's Farm we like to name our animals. We don't name them each something different, how can you tell the difference between 60 yellow baby turkeys??? So we name the turkeys all one name, Frank. The Ameraurcana hens became Henrietta, Henny, and the Barred Rocks were names Penelope, Penny.

Naming the ducks was a bit harder for me. I don't know why but I didn't want to be too cliche. Daisy seemed like the best choice for a while but we finally decided on Peggie. We named them all Pegasus but like the Hennys and the Pennys we thought a good old fashioned nick name seemed ideal. So we have 25 little Peggys in our garage. I think they acually quack more now that we've named them. Oy!

The Ducklings are Here!!!

The ducklings have hatched. They are so cute. They are "white layers" but right now they are yellow!!! Come next spring we should have a good 20-25 laying duck hens to fill those duck orders. One of the local restaurants in Forest Grove hopes to use our eggs regularly for their pasta. The head chef said he loves the texture and mouthfeel of pasta noodles made with duck eggs over chicken eggs. I'll have to try that one.

Ducklings!!!

The Forest Grove Farmer's Market is comingto a close and our conculsion from the sales this year is MORE DUCK EGGS!!! I can't believe how many people have asked for our duck eggs each week. We could probably have sold 10 dozen in a week when our hens were only laying 1 dozen. Our ducklings hatch on the 24th of this month and should be laying just in time for the Forest Grove Farmer's Market 2012.
